Isle of Man: Population ages 65 and above (% of total population)

In , Isle of Man's Population ages 65 and above (% of total population) was 23.15.

That's up 1.9% from 2023, the highest value on record.

The global average for this indicator in 2024 was 10.57 . Isle of Man ranks #10 globally out of 217 reporting countries. Within Europe & Central Asia, it ranks #8 of 58.

Source: World Bank Open Data (SP.POP.65UP.TO.ZS) • Data as of 2024

About Population ages 65 and above (% of total population)

Population ages 65 and above as a percentage of the total population. Population is based on the de facto definition of population, which counts all residents regardless of legal status or citizenship.
